The article discusses new features in billboard.js, notably the addition of a bar trending line that visually connects bars based on their values, supporting four different connection styles. It also introduces a reverse option for axis.tick.culling to enhance tick text display, as well as the axis.evalTextSize feature for fine-tuning axis text sizes. Lastly, significant runtime performance improvements were made, reducing average resizing time by nearly 55%, positively impacting chart responsiveness and overall user experience.
New bar trending line connects bars to illustrate range gaps, enhancing data visualization capabilities with four customizable connection types.
The axis.tick.culling feature has a new reverse option to improve tick text rendering, displaying tick texts from last to first.
The axis.evalTextSize option helps adjust tick text sizes delicately, essential for maintaining consistent visual styling across different axes.
Performance improvements lead to a significant 54.87% decrease in runtime during resizing, enhancing overall user experience and stability.
Collection
[
|
...
]